Can I give my dog Benadryl for breathing problems?

Benadryl is only for mild-to-moderate reactions. If your pet is having an acute allergic reaction with facial swelling or difficulty breathing, go straight to the vet . If your dog has glaucoma, high blood pressure, seizures or epilepsy, or cardiovascular disease, don’t give him Benadryl.

What happens if you give a dog too much Benadryl?

Overdose. An overdose can be fatal. If your dog eats too much Benadryl, call the emergency vet or poison control hotline at (888) 426-4435 right away. Symptoms of overdose include dilated pupils, constipation, rapid heartbeat, behavioral changes, and seizures .

How long does it take Benadryl to kick in for dogs?

Benadryl or Diphenhydramine is typically thought to be a fast-acting medication for dogs. You can expect it to take effect in 1 to 2 hours but often times it will begin to work in under an hour.

Can I give my dog Benadryl every 4 hours?

Follow your vet’s guidelines for any creams or gels. You can give Benadryl to your dog every eight to twelve hours , so about two to three times per day. If you use the product frequently, it may begin to lose effectiveness over time. In most cases, it’s better to administer medication before exposure to allergens.

Can Benadryl make dogs anxious?

While Benadryl is generally well tolerated by dogs and has a wide safety margin, it’s not necessarily the answer to your dog’s issue. In some dogs, trying to give them Benadryl to calm them may have the opposite effect and make them more anxious.

Is 25mg of Benadryl too much for a dog?

Benadryl is safe to give your dog for allergies, anxiety, motion sickness, and vaccine side effects. Though a typical Benadryl pill is 25 mg, you should only give your dog 0.9-1.8 mg per pound of weight . Make sure that the Benadryl you’re giving your dog only contains diphenhydramine.

How long does Benadryl last in a dog?

Selmer: In dogs, the effects of Benadryl usually last 8 – 12 hours .

Can I give my puppy Benadryl to calm down?

It’s true that Benadryl may alleviate symptoms for some dogs, but the sedative effects are mild and not nearly as pronounced in dogs as they are in people. So overall, Benadryl is not commonly helpful for dogs struggling with anxiety or phobias .

How much Benadryl can a 5 pound dog have?

The calculation for Benadryl is quite simple, it just 1mg per lb , so for a 5 lb dog it would be around 5mg . Since Benadryl comes in 25mg usually this is close to 1/4 tablet and there is a wide safety margin for Benadryl so 1 or 2 mg above or below is well tolerated. Expect some drowsiness just like in humans.
